Method and device for receiving and providing programs

Abstract

A method for providing programs, the method includes: (i) providing a program multiplex to multiple users device; (ii) considering a removal of at least one program from the multiplex in response to program viewing parameters; (iii) allowing at least one user to respond to a possible removal of the program; and (iv) determining whether to remove the al least one program in response to received user removal responses. A user device that includes a transceiver unit that is connected to a controller, wherein the device is adapted to receive a program multiplex, to receive an indication that at least one program is to be removed from the multiplex, and to selectively transmit a program removal response.

Claims (44)

1. A method for providing programs, the method comprising:

providing a program multiplex over a network to multiple user devices, the network comprising a hub to user device network or a hybrid coax fiber network;

identifying at least one candidate program for removal from the program multiplex in response to program viewing parameters, wherein identifying the at least one candidate program for removal is performed by a multiplexing device that is coupled to the multiple user devices via the network; and

receiving a user response to the at least one candidate program for removal from the program multiplex, the user response being associated with a user device from the multiple user devices receiving the program multiplex; and

determining at the multiplexing device whether to remove the at least one program from the program multiplex based on the user response;

wherein the user response identifies a program of the at least one candidate program in the program multiplex and comprises one or more of: (i) a request to delay a removal of the program from the program multiplex; (ii) a requested delay before the removal of the program from the program multiplex; or (iii) a parameter that reflects an intensity associated with a user approval or disapproval to the removal of the program from the program multiplex;

based on the determination, removing the at least on program from the program multiplex to produce a modified program multiplex and transmitting the modified program multiplex.

2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ising sending to at least one user device a program removal indication indicative of a possible removal of the candidate program for removal from the program multiplex, wherein the program removal indication comprises a time associated with the possible removal of the candidate program from the program multiplex.

3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the determining is responsive to program removal priorities.

4. The method of claim 1 , further comprising generating content information representative of the programs included within the program multiplex.

5. The method of claim 4 , wherein the content information further comprises program frequency and program identification information.

6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the user response comprises the requested delay before the removal of the program from the program multiplex.

7. The method of claim 1 , further comprising generating differential content information representative of changes between a previous content of the program multiplex and a current content of the modified program multiplex and transmitting the differential content information to the user devices.

8. The method of claim 1 , further comprising associating unique program parameters to each user device among the multiple user devices and switching between programs supplied to a user by changing program parameters of a program multiplex that is sent to the user device.

9. The method of claim 1 , further comprising determining whether to send content information messages to the user device or to send differential content information based on viewing pattern information representative of user viewing related operations, the differential content information being representative of changes between a previous content of the program multiplex and a current content of the multiplex receiving user.

10. The method of claim 1 , comprising classifying programs to various groups, wherein the groups differ from each other by a probability of removal of a program from the program multiplex and including the program in the program multiplex based on a classification of the program.

11.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:

generating multiple versions of a certain program, wherein different versions of the certain program are time shifted from each other, and

selecting one version out of the multiple versions to add to the program multiplex; wherein the selection is responsive to a timing of the adding.

12. The method of claim 1 , further comprising altering a type of at least one frame of a program adjacent to an addition of that program to the program multiplex.

13. A method for receiving programs, the method comprising:

receiving a program multiplex over a network;

receiving a program removal indication from at least one user device, wherein the program removal indication is sent by a network device that is coupled to the at least one user device via the network;

selectively transmitting over the network a program removal response;

wherein the program removal response is associated with a first program included in the program multiplex and comprises one or more of: (i) a request to delay a removal of the first program from the program multiplex; (ii) a requested delay before the removal of the first program from the program multiplex; or (ii) a parameter that reflects a degree of acceptance or rejection to the removal of the first program from the program multiplex, wherein the parameter differs from acceptance or rejection of the removal of the first program;

receiving a modified program multiplex that is responsive to the program removal indication and to the program removal response;

switching to a second program that is included in the modified program multiplex; and

selectively transmitting over the network an indication identifying the switching to the second program.

14. The method of claim 13 , further comprising transmitting active messages to the network device indicating that the user device is active.

15. The method of claim 13 , further comprising generating user viewing pattern information representative of user viewing related operations.

16. The method of claim 13 , comprising receiving at a first point in time content information messages to the user device and receiving at a second point in time differential content information representative of changes between a previous content of the multiplex and a current content of the program multiplex.

17. A system, comprising:

a media processor adapted to generate a program multiplex, wherein the generated program multiplex is provided over a network to multiple user devices; and

a management unit coupled to the media processor and adapted to identify a candidate program for removal from the program multiplex in response to program viewing parameters, the management unit being further adapted to identify the candidate program for removal from the program multiplex in response to a user program removal response received over the network;

wherein the user program removal response identifies a program included in the program multiplex and comprises one or more of: (i) a request to delay a removal of the program from the program multiplex; (ii) a requested delay before the removal of the program from the program multiplex; or (ii) a parameter that reflects a degree of acceptance or rejection to removing the program from the program multiplex, the parameter being independent from acceptance or rejection of the removal of the program;

wherein the system is coupled to the multiple end user devices via the network.

18. One or more non-transitory computer readable media, the computer readable media upon execution being operable to cause a processor and transceiver to perform operations comprising:

receive a current program multiplex over a network from a network device, the current program multiplex comprising a first plurality of streaming programs;

receive an indication identifying a candidate program for removal from the current program multiplex;

selectively transmit over the network a program removal response;

wherein the program removal response is associated with a first program and comprises one or more of: (i) a request to delay a removal of the first program from the current program multiplex; (ii) a requested delay before the removal of the first program from the current program multiplex; and (ii) a parameter that reflects a degree of acceptance or rejection to removal of the first program from the current program multiplex;

receive a modified program multiplex over the network from the network device, the modified program multiplex comprising a second plurality of streaming programs;

switch to a second program that is included in the modified program multiplex; and

selectively transmit an indication about the switch to the second program.
